Buying Guide

Choose the right size for your project

Match mat dimensions (e.g., 17x24, 18x36, 24x18) to your typical block and seamwork so you can press without shifting fabric

Prefer New Zealand wool for heat retention

Wool cores like New Zealand wool hold heat and steam well, smoothing seams faster than thin synthetic pads

Consider portability and storage

Smaller or travel-friendly mats are easier to move and store; larger 'monster' sizes work better for quilts and large blocks

Look at surface durability and cover material

Durable outer fabric withstands repeated ironing and humidity; check reviews and product tags for reinforced or high-quality covers
